@Provider @Priority(value=1000) public class GeorepoAuthenticationFilter extends ApiKeyAuthenticationFilter
| Constructor and Description |
|---|
GeorepoAuthenticationFilter() |
| Modifier and Type | Method and Description |
|---|---|
de.narimo.commons.UserCredentials |
authenticateApiKey(javax.ws.rs.container.ContainerRequestContext requestContext,
String apiKey)
Authentication method for session tokens which must be overridden by implementing filters.
|
void |
authenticateBasic(javax.ws.rs.container.ContainerRequestContext requestContext,
de.narimo.commons.UserCredentials credentials)
Authentication method using georepo login capabilities.
|
de.narimo.commons.UserCredentials |
authenticateJSESSIONIDToken(javax.ws.rs.container.ContainerRequestContext requestContext,
String sessionToken)
Authentication method for session tokens which must be overridden by implementing filters.
|
filtergetRoles, handleNoAuthenticationHeaderpublic void authenticateBasic(javax.ws.rs.container.ContainerRequestContext requestContext,
de.narimo.commons.UserCredentials credentials)
throws Exception
authenticateBasic in class BasicAuthenticationFilterExceptionpublic de.narimo.commons.UserCredentials authenticateJSESSIONIDToken(javax.ws.rs.container.ContainerRequestContext requestContext,
String sessionToken)
throws Exception
CookieAuthenticationFilterauthenticateJSESSIONIDToken in class CookieAuthenticationFilterExceptionpublic de.narimo.commons.UserCredentials authenticateApiKey(javax.ws.rs.container.ContainerRequestContext requestContext,
String apiKey)
throws Exception
ApiKeyAuthenticationFilterauthenticateApiKey in class ApiKeyAuthenticationFilterExceptionCopyright © 2020. All rights reserved.